Chat with multiple files llamaindex
1.0.0
创建一个可以使用LlamainDex,OpenAI和简化处理多个文件的聊天应用程序涉及多个步骤

该存储库包含一个聊天应用程序,该应用程序允许用户上传多个文件,处理这些文件以提取信息,然后使用AI模型(OpenAI的GPT-4)回答问题或根据文件内容提供见解。该应用程序是为前端接口的简化构建的,用于索引和搜索内容的LlamainDex以及OpenAI的自然语言处理功能。
streamlit库openai图书馆llama-index库克隆存储库:
git clone https://github.com/leodeveloper/Chat-with-multiple-files-llamaindex
cd Chat-with-multiple-files-llamaindex安装所需的Python软件包:
pip install streamlit openai llama-index设置您的OpenAI API密钥:
从OpenAI获取您的API键,并将其设置为环境变量,或用您的实际API键在脚本中替换'YOUR_OPENAI_API_KEY' 。
export OPENAI_API_KEY= ' your-api-key ' 欢迎捐款!请提交拉动请求或打开问题以讨论任何更改或改进。
该项目已根据MIT许可获得许可。有关详细信息,请参见许可证文件。
如有任何疑问或建议,请随时与[[email protected]]联系。